Of all the brand positioning tools I've used the pyramid is my favourite. The process of creating one is a small but perfectly formed exercise that helps you frame your business or product, and can very quickly transform your go to market messaging into something concise, customer centric and consistent across your range of channels.
Working bottom up...
Features and attributes: Identify 5 of these. What are your tangible products and services e.g. provide news, coaching, market research, paid media, professional services, job adverts etc
Functional benefits: Again, identify 5. How do these services and products help your customers? e.g. career development, making informed choices, promoting their brand
Emotion benefits: How do these functional benefits make your customer feel? This is a really powerful layer. When you get it right they become the statements that provide the eureka moment or land the sale
Core brand values: What do these attributes and benefits suggest you are as a brand? What do you stand for? It's a really empowering and helpful to embrace three defining values and use them to refine future ideas
The brand idea: Finally, pull together a sentence of intent using the concepts you have set out in the pyramid
Adding an optional 'personality' layer can also help hone your tone of voice but isn't essential.
Voila! A simple yet effective tool which you can apply to your portfolio or a product within it.
The process of creating your own pyramid might help identify where there are weaknesses. You could even create a "goal" pyramid to inform your product development strategy according to market or customer need.
